I reached out to UGA's resident ASpace expert, and he sent me the following:

The short answer is: no, you cannot bulk edit digital objects within the staff interface, but you can do it using the API.

The long answer is: While you can’t bulk edit existing digital objects within the staff interface (using a csv import), you can bulk upload new ones using the spreadsheet importer (ASpace version 2.8 and up all have it). My recommendation is if Rachel can wait until she has all the URLs for her digital objects, to then use the bulk_import_DO_template found here: choose either bulk_import_DO_template.xlsx or bulk_import_DO_template.csv. She can then upload all the info in at once. If she wants a guide on how to do that, check out this video from the ASpace team on YouTube (timestamped for load via spreadsheet): https://youtu.be/mDRzNOr1G-U?t=6857. Using that template, you have to attach the digital objects to existing archival objects – having independent digital objects is not an option, however.

My question is - Can you bulk edit Digital Objects in ASpace using CSV? 
Use case: I'd like to add over 100 digital objects, either independently or to archival objects. 

However, I do not have permanent URLs (or URIs) for these objects yet. Is it possible to bulk edit these same Digital Objects and add (or edit) links to them later?
